1、关于它git版本的区别的版本在win上有俩git版本的区别,就是安装版与便携版安装版顾名思义,就是普通的安装版本,只提供一个安装包,打开后便是安装引导程序,通过手动选择,可以完成程序的环境变量自动配置与注册表信息自动补入便携版也是顾名思义,就是专门为方便移动而打包的,提供的是一个压缩包,压缩包内是完整的程。
2、gitgiteegithub的区别与联系如下git 性质git是一个开源的分布式版本控制系统,用于跟踪和协调在计算机文件中进行的更改 功能它允许用户以非线性的方式访问任意项目历史,并提供git版本的区别了强大的分支和合并功能 使用场景通常在本地环境中直接使用git,通过命令行或图形界面进行版本控制操作gitee。
3、总的来说,GitGitHub和GitLab都是围绕Git构建的,但各自专注于不同的方面Git是一款强大的版本控制系统,而GitHub和GitLab则提供了更广泛的工具和服务,帮助开发者更好地管理和协作。
4、版本控制系统是软件开发流程的必要工具,git作为分布式版本控制系统,具备以下特点分布式无需服务器软件运行速度快等git适用于LinuxUnix平台,并逐渐在Windows等环境成熟需要注意的是,git相较于其git版本的区别他版本控制系统如SVN,上手难度更高在不同操作系统上安装git,以FedoraUbuntu为例,通过更新软件源。
5、其主要作用在于支持多人协同开发项目,目前广泛采用Git与SVN,两者核心区别在于Git为开源免费,而SVN为闭源商业软件Git由Linux之父林纳斯·托瓦兹开发,仅用十天时间便诞生其历史背景显示,Git的开发源于Linux团队与BitKeeper的授权争议,最终Torvalds决定自主开发版本控制系统安装Git非常简便,官网下载或。
6、假设远端库名是 origin,你要比较的本地分支为 test,远端分支就是 xxx 本地分支的话,直接git diff branchA branchB,而远程分支的话,git diff branchA remoteBbranchB,区别就是远程分支前面要加上remote名称。
7、SVN 特性集中式版本控制系统,更适用于对稳定性和一致性要求高的项目,特别在文本文件管理上 操作方式通常通过图形界面进行,主要概念包括repositorycheckoutcommit和update 核心中央服务器,与Git的去中心化有显著区别 适用场景适合更看重稳定性和易于管理的项目,以及访问控制和权限管理。
8、Git版本控制系统由工作区暂存区版本库构成核心概念通过远程仓库的代码上推和下拉操作,实现项目共享与协作工作区是克隆代码后文件和目录的副本,编辑工作区文件,Git会跟踪更改并标记为已修改暂存区用于暂存准备提交的文件更改将文件添加至暂存区,创建文件快照存储,未执行提交命令前,暂存区文件。
9、Git是一个版本管理工具,用于本地代码版本管理,具有开源分布式特性,适用于本地文件和代码版本管理与SVN不同,Git允许在本地单机进行版本管理,而SVN需要通过客户端连接SVN服务器同样,Git也可以使用TortoiseGit客户端连接安装的Git版本控制系统进行版本管理GitLabGitHubGitee码云是基于Git开发。
10、但是请务必及时更新至官方推荐的最新版本以确保安全性和功能的完整性请注意,不同版本的具体功能和性能可能有所不同,建议在选择时参考官方文档和用户评价以做出更明智的决策最后请确保你选择的版本与你所使用的操作系统和其他相关软件兼容在进行升级前务必备份重要数据以防意外损失以上就是对GitLab。
11、在开发过程中,Git 的差异查看功能是必不可少的工具,特别是当我们需要确认恢复文件版本前的改动情况本文将重点介绍如何通过 git diff 命令查看提交记录以及不同版本之间的差异首先,快速浏览提交历史,可以使用简洁的命令 git log oneline head 5,避免进入详细的浏览模式这样,我们可以直接。
12、6Gitolite开源版本 Gitolite同样基于Git,提供通过Git与SSH构建中央服务器的功能,便于管理团队的Git仓库项目地址oschinanetpgitolite 7Gidder开源版本 Gidder是一款Android平台的Git服务器,通过SSH访问,专为移动设备设计项目地址oschinanetpgidder 这些开源版本提供了不同特性和部署场景的。
13、它允许开发者在本地保存文件的不同版本,并能够与他人共享和合并这些更改GitLab则是基于Git的项目管理软件,它不仅包含了Git的所有功能,还提供了项目管理代码审查持续集成持续部署等一系列附加功能它是一个完整的web服务,旨在方便团队协作和开发流程管理架构与部署Git作为一个命令行工具。
14、在软件开发领域,选择版本控制系统对于团队协作和项目管理至关重要本文将对比 Git 和 SVN,分析它们在功能复杂度易用性和分支管理方面的特点,帮助开发者在选择版本控制系统时做出更明智的决策一Git vs SVN Git 与 SVN 最大的区别在于分布式与集中式架构Git 的分布式特性允许开发者在本地。
15、2 分支处理不同Git支持离线操作及分支的创建与合并更为灵活和高效SVN在并行处理多个分支时相对笨拙,通常需要合并操作后才能看到合并后的效果3 数据存储方式不同Git基于内容寻址的文件系统存储版本差异数据,这确保了文件在整个系统中有唯一的标识而SVN则通过复制文件的方式来记录版本差异Git。
16、这个模式允许用户在同一工作区中无限创建多个分支,为并行处理任务提供了便利用户能够快速将文件更改组织到单独的分支中,同时确保这些更改可以在工作目录中应用通过这种方式,GitButler成为了一个灵活的工具,相当于Git add p和git rebase i的进阶版本,支持用户高效地在不同分支间执行任务多分支的。
17、在使用Git进行版本控制时,经常需要创建和切换分支来管理项目的不同版本创建和切换分支的命令是git checkout b newbranch 这条命令可以创建一个新的分支并立即切换到该分支其中,“b”表示创建新分支,quotnewbranchquot是新分支的名称,而方括号内的内容代表指定提交点start_point,如果不。
还没有评论,来说两句吧...